Roger Davidson Hendrik Meurkens all original trio Roger Davidson Trio with Hendrik Meurkens – ORACAO PARA AMANHA/PRAYER FOR TOMORROW: I’ve reviewed a lot of work from both these gents over the many years I’ve been reviewing… Roger’s piano is complimented very nicely by Hendrik’s excellent work on harmonica on this 2016 recording live at The Zinc Bar in New York City.  In fact, as you listen to them on the rousing opener, “September Samba“, you’ll be getting up to do (far) more than tap your toes… you’ll be dancing all night to this one.  Having reviewed so many CD’s from these two fellows, I can honestly say that this is the most VIBRANT performance recording I’ve heard from them yet… perhaps because it’s a live recording, or simply because the tunes are all originals from Roger… not sure which, but this album really COOKS, folks!

The title track, “Oracao para Amanha“, will definitely put you in the mood to offer up a prayer for our well-being in these oh-so-troubled times… and, it conveys a true message of hope that I’m sure what Roger & his players intended… a truly beautiful tune.

This is a new lineup of players, too…. Roger’s piano is joined by bass from Eduardo Belo and Adriano Santos on drums; and, of course, Hendrik on harmonica and vibraphone… it won’t take you but a couple of bars to fall in love with my personal favorite track of the dozen offered up… their performance on the vibrant “O Trem da Vida” (The Train of Life) isn’t complicated, but it is STELLAR… full of the spirit of life; you’ll find yourself hitting the REPLAY button often on this great song.  I give Roger and his players/guests a MOST HIGHLY RECOMMENDED, with an “EQ” (energy quotient) rating of 4.98 for this fine album.  Get more information about this great artist at his Soundbrush Records page.           Rotcod Zzaj

Dick Metcalf (aka Rotcod Zzaj) is a globe-hopping musician and poet who spent many years roving the world until he finally settled in his current abode, Lacey, Washington... just down the road from Seattle. He started IMPROVIJAZZATION NATION magazine in 1990 (still being published), and Contemporary Fusion Reviews magazine in 2016. He also was a keyboard player & singer for many years... you can hear (and download for free) many of those works at his "Internet Archive Collection".
